1. Choose the Right System for Your Home
Selecting the right HVAC system is crucial. The size and type of the system must match your home’s heating and cooling needs. A system that is too large or too small can lead to inefficiencies, higher energy bills, and uneven temperatures.

2. Understand the Installation Process
HVAC installation involves more than just replacing old equipment. It’s a multi-step process that includes removing the existing system, preparing the space, and installing the new unit with precision. The installation can take anywhere from a few hours to a full day, depending on the complexity of the project.

3. Inspect and Update Ductwork if Needed
Before installing your new HVAC system, it’s essential to evaluate your ductwork. Leaks, blockages, or outdated ducts can significantly reduce the efficiency of even the most advanced systems. In some cases, repairs or replacements may be necessary to ensure optimal performance.

4. Consider Additional Features for Comfort and Air Quality
Modern HVAC systems come with advanced features that can enhance your home’s comfort and indoor air quality. Options like smart thermostats, zoning systems, and air purifiers can provide more control and efficiency.
